Я делаю приложение, которое обертывает веб-страницу. Тем не менее, я хочу отображать часть страницы (остальная часть имеет мусор.) Мне нужно получить элемент, который я хочу показать по id, и отобразить его в WebView
. Но HtmlDocument
и подобные, похоже, не работают в WP 8.1. Может кто-нибудь мне помочь?Windows Phone 8.1 Показать часть веб-страницы
1
A
ответ
0
Вместо этого вы должны использовать htmlAgilityPack? Это немного перебор, но он выполнит эту работу. Вы можете получить пакет с nuget. (Install-Package HtmlAgilityPack)
Использование довольно хорошо документировано, если вы выполняете поиск, но хотите загрузить документ в него, извлечь нужный узел и затем передать его в элемент управления WebView.
Вы упомянули HtmlDocument, поэтому я предполагаю, что вы просто хотите отображать определенные статические страницы с сайта? Это не будет работать, если вы хотите навигация или что-то еще.
Любая идея предоставить этот узел WebView? Бинг подходит к этому. –
Вы можете использовать WebView.NavigateToString() https://msdn.microsoft.com/en-us/library/windows/apps/windows.ui.xaml.controls.webview.navigatetostring.aspx –
Удаляет ли это стили? –